What Are Glucose Levels and Why Do They Matter?

Glucose, often referred to as blood sugar, is the main type of sugar found in your blood. It comes from the foods you eat and is your body's primary source of energy. Your body gets glucose when you digest carbohydrates, such as bread, rice, pasta, fruits, and vegetables. After digestion, glucose enters the bloodstream, and the hormone insulin, produced by the pancreas, helps glucose move from the blood into your cells to be used for energy.

Normal Glucose Level Ranges

Normal glucose levels vary throughout the day and depend on when you last ate. Generally accepted normal ranges for adults are:

| Measurement Timing | Normal Range (mg/dL) | | :------------------ | :-------------------- | | Fasting (Upon Waking) | Less than 100 | | 2 Hours After Eating | Less than 140 | | HbA1c (Over 2-3 months)| Less than 5.7% |

Fasting glucose levels are measured after an overnight fast of at least eight hours. A fasting glucose level between 100 and 125 mg/dL indicates prediabetes, while a level of 126 mg/dL or higher on two separate tests indicates diabetes.

Postprandial glucose levels are measured two hours after the start of a meal. Levels between 140 and 199 mg/dL suggest prediabetes, and 200 mg/dL or higher indicates diabetes.

The HbA1c test measures your average blood sugar levels over the past two to three months. It is an essential tool for managing diabetes. An HbA1c level between 5.7% and 6.4% indicates prediabetes, while 6.5% or higher indicates diabetes.

Factors Influencing Glucose Levels

Several factors can influence your glucose levels, causing them to fluctuate. Understanding these factors is important for managing your health effectively.

Dietary Factors

  • Carbohydrates: Foods high in carbohydrates, such as bread, pasta, rice, and sugary drinks, can cause a rapid increase in blood glucose levels. Simple carbohydrates are absorbed more quickly than complex carbohydrates.
  • Fiber: High-fiber foods, like whole grains, vegetables, and fruits, slow down glucose absorption, leading to more stable blood sugar levels.
  • Protein and Fat: Protein and fat have less impact on glucose levels than carbohydrates, but they can affect how quickly glucose is absorbed.

Lifestyle Factors

  • Physical Activity: Exercise increases insulin sensitivity and helps lower blood glucose levels by allowing cells to use glucose for energy.
  • Stress: Stress hormones, such as cortisol and adrenaline, can increase blood glucose levels, especially during prolonged periods of stress.
  • Sleep: Lack of sleep or poor sleep quality can affect insulin sensitivity and glucose metabolism, leading to higher blood sugar levels.

Medical Factors

  • Medications: Certain medications, such as corticosteroids, diuretics, and some antidepressants, can raise blood glucose levels.
  • Medical Conditions: Conditions like infections, surgeries, and chronic illnesses can impact glucose control.
  • Hormonal Changes: Women may experience fluctuations in glucose levels due to hormonal changes during menstruation, pregnancy, and menopause.

Other Factors

  • Age: As people age, their bodies may become less efficient at processing glucose.
  • Genetics: Family history can increase the risk of developing conditions like type 2 diabetes, which affects glucose regulation.

Methods for Monitoring Glucose Levels

  • Blood Glucose Meters: These devices measure the current level of glucose in your blood. A small drop of blood is obtained by pricking a finger with a lancet and applying it to a test strip, which is then inserted into the meter.
  • Continuous Glucose Monitoring (CGM) Systems: These systems use a small sensor inserted under the skin to measure glucose levels in real-time, providing a continuous stream of data to a receiver or smartphone. CGMs can alert users when their glucose levels are too high or too low.
  • HbA1c Tests: This blood test, usually done in a lab, measures your average blood glucose levels over the past 2-3 months and provides a comprehensive view of your glucose control.

Practical Steps to Maintain Healthy Glucose Levels

Maintaining healthy glucose levels involves a combination of lifestyle changes and adherence to medical advice. Here are some practical steps you can take:

Diet Management

  • Balanced Diet: Focus on a balanced diet rich in fruits, vegetables, whole grains, lean proteins, and healthy fats.
  • Portion Control: Eat appropriate portions to avoid overeating and manage carbohydrate intake.
  • Low Glycemic Index (GI) Foods: Choose foods with a low GI, as they cause a slower and steadier rise in blood sugar levels. Examples include whole grains, legumes, and non-starchy vegetables.
  • Limit Sugary Drinks and Processed Foods: Reduce consumption of sugary sodas, juices, and highly processed foods, as they can cause rapid spikes in glucose levels.
  • Regular Meal Times: Eat meals and snacks at consistent times each day to help regulate blood sugar levels.

Physical Activity

  • Regular Exercise: Aim for at least 150 minutes of moderate-intensity aerobic exercise per week, such as brisk walking, swimming, or cycling.
  • Strength Training: Incorporate strength training exercises two to three times per week to improve insulin sensitivity and glucose metabolism.
  • Consistency: Consistency is key. Find activities you enjoy and can maintain regularly.

Stress Management

  • Mindfulness Techniques: Practice mindfulness techniques, such as meditation, deep breathing exercises, or yoga, to reduce stress levels.
  • Adequate Sleep: Aim for 7-9 hours of quality sleep per night to support healthy glucose metabolism.
  • Hobbies and Relaxation: Engage in hobbies and activities that promote relaxation and stress relief, such as reading, listening to music, or spending time in nature.

Medication Adherence

  • Follow Doctor's Orders: Take prescribed medications as directed by your healthcare provider, whether it's insulin or oral diabetes medications.
  • Monitor Side Effects: Be aware of potential side effects of medications and report any concerns to your doctor.
  • Regular Check-ups: Attend regular check-ups with your healthcare provider to monitor your glucose control and adjust your treatment plan as needed.

Other Considerations

  • Hydration: Drink plenty of water to help regulate blood sugar levels and support overall health.
  • Limit Alcohol: Consume alcohol in moderation, as it can affect glucose levels, especially when taken on an empty stomach.
  • Quit Smoking: Smoking can impair insulin sensitivity and increase the risk of developing diabetes complications.

When to Seek Medical Attention

It's important to know when to seek medical attention regarding your glucose levels. Here are some situations that warrant a visit to your healthcare provider:

Symptoms of Hyperglycemia (High Blood Sugar)

  • Frequent Urination: Especially at night.
  • Excessive Thirst
  • Unexplained Weight Loss
  • Blurred Vision
  • Slow-Healing Sores or Cuts
  • Fatigue

Symptoms of Hypoglycemia (Low Blood Sugar)

  • Shakiness
  • Sweating
  • Dizziness
  • Hunger
  • Irritability or Confusion
  • Rapid Heartbeat
  • Loss of Consciousness (in severe cases)
